SEAMO X 2024 - Grade 3 & 4
Topic starter
- Find the value of π below. $$(π Γ· 3) + 8 Γ 5 = 120$$
- Find the missing number. $$2, 2, 4, 6, 10, 16, 26, 42, (\text{ })$$

- The teacher has a bag of sweets. If she gives each student 8 sweets, 3 sweets will remain. If she gives each student 9 sweets, she will need another 5 sweets. How many sweets does the teacher have?

- $(2^{33} + π)$ is divisible by 31. Find the smallest possible value of π.
- Kenneth forgot his pencil box when he left home for school. His father cycled after him to give him the pencil box. 5 minutes after getting the pencil box from his father, Kenneth reached school and his father got back home. If his father cycles 4 times as fast as Kenneth walks, how many minutes did Kenneth take to walk from home to school?
- There is an array of whole numbers from 1 to 160. $$1, 2, 3, 4,β¦ , 158, 159,160$$ In the first operation, the numbers at the odd positions are removed. $$2, 4, 6, 8,β¦ , 158, 160$$ In the 2nd operation, again the numbers at the odd positions are removed. Continuing in this manner, what is the last number left behind?

- Evaluate $$2024 \times \left( \frac{1}{1 \times 2} + \frac{1}{2 \times 3} + \frac{1}{3 \times 4} + \dots + \frac{1}{2022 \times 2023} + \frac{1}{2023 \times 2024} \right)$$

- 793 and 399 have the same remainder π when divided by a prime number π. Find the biggest possible value of (π + π).
- Find the value of $$\frac{1}{\frac{1}{2022\times 2023}+\frac{1}{2023\times 2024}+\frac{1}{2024}}$$
